How will capacitance of a parallel plate capacitor change on inserting a metal slab partially between its plates?

Text Solution

AI Generated Solution

To determine how the capacitance of a parallel plate capacitor changes when a metal slab is partially inserted between its plates, we can follow these steps: ### Step 1: Understand the Initial Capacitance The initial capacitance \( C_0 \) of a parallel plate capacitor without any dielectric is given by the formula: \[ C_0 = \frac{\varepsilon_0 A}{D} \] where: ...
